# Display specifications

The display subsystem is a software component that allows high-quality graphics and video output on devices. The following sections explain the key features of the display subsystem along with the capabilities.

## Display features

**Key features**

The display subsystem supports the following key features:

- Wayland and Weston with upstream-aligned protocol
- Weston with direct rendering manager (DRM) backend module
- Weston remote desktop protocol (RDP) backend
- DSI interface
- Native eDP 1.4 interface
- DisplayPort over Type-C interface

**Capabilities**

The device supports two displays simultaneously and offers various configurations for maximum concurrency. The following table summarizes the capabilities.

Table: Interfaces and capabilities

| **Interface** | **Capabilities** |
| --- | --- |
| DSI0 | FHD+ (1200 × 2520) at 120 fps (8-bit)<br><br><br>Supports Video Electronics Standards Association (VESA) display stream compression (DSC) 1.2 |
| DSI0 to HDMI | Supports up to 3840 × 2160 at 30 fps<br><br><br>Supports dynamic resolution switch up to  3840 × 2160 at 30 fps |
| DisplayPort | 3840 × 2160 resolution at 30 fps, 24 bpp (requires two lanes at HBR3)<br><br><br>Single stream transport |
| eDP | Supports a maximum resolution of 3840 × 2160 at 60 fps |
| Maximum concurrency | HD+ (1200 × 2520) (8‑bit) at 60 fps with DSI primary + 4K at 30 fps DisplayPort<br><br><br>Or<br><br><br>1920 × 1080p at 60 fps with DSI to HDMI primary + 4K at 30 fps DisplayPort<br><br><br>Or<br><br><br>1920 × 1080p at 60 fps with eDP primary + 4K at 30 fps DisplayPort |
